Clove oil, derived from the dried flower buds of the clove tree (syzygium aromaticum), is a potent essential oil known for its remarkable medicinal, culinary, and aromatic properties. Packed with eugenol, a powerful compound with anti-inflammatory and antimicrobial benefits, clove oil is a staple in natural medicine. It has been widely used for centuries in traditional remedies to alleviate toothaches, respiratory issues, and digestive problems. In addition, clove oil serves as a key ingredient in culinary applications, imparting a warm, spicy flavor to various dishes and beverages. Beyond its health and culinary uses, the oil is employed in aromatherapy, where its soothing and stimulating aroma promotes relaxation and mental clarity.

The burgeoning cosmetics and personal care industry is utilizing clove oil for its antimicrobial and skin-enhancing properties, thus broadening its application scope. Emerging trends in the clove oil market include its rising usage in sustainable and clean-label products, catering to environmentally conscious consumers. The growing focus on preventive healthcare has spurred innovation in pharmaceutical applications of clove oil, such as in pain relief and oral care formulations. Furthermore, technological advancements in extraction processes are enabling the production of high-quality clove oil with enhanced potency and purity, which is anticipated to bolster its demand. As consumers continue to prioritize natural, multipurpose solutions for health, beauty, and wellness, clove oil is poised to experience sustained growth in the coming years.
